
In virtually every sphere of human achievement—from artificial intelligence and aerospace engineering to medicine, architecture, and economics—progress is driven by a singular, relentless mechanism: when reality presents increasing complexity, our evaluative frameworks evolve to match it. Fields outside the classroom do not surrender when confronted with open-ended problems lacking simple answer keys. They refine their metrics, multi-dimensional rubrics, and verification standards. Modern education stands as a strange, regressive exception to this evolutionary rule. Confronted with the messiness of an uncertain world, educational institutions repeatedly retreat—either abandoning evaluation altogether under the guise of subjective relativity, or reducing complex reasoning back to crude, single-answer mechanical testing. To pause, waive, or oversimplify evaluation rather than adapt it to reality represents a profound pedagogical failure.

Progress Demands Alignment with Reality
To retreat from evaluation because reality lacks an answer key is an absurd compromise. Progress in human thought has always required aligning our analytical tools with the intricate texture of the real world.
By replacing the false choice between total evaluation abandonment and binary reduction with multi-dimensional, evolutionary evaluation, education can finally fulfill its true purpose. It can move beyond testing whether students can match a hidden answer key, training them instead to build, defend, and continuously refine their own logical frameworks in an ever-changing universe.
